Output dbb90e31ee41b642876f6893b21ff92749b15caeb4a938b9eecf26276e031749:1

value
1624458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ea1cfe1b31be95b833449834c2e7c4629096c49 OP_EQUAL
address
332PE8JzzaQS2QPXen5Nkbx4DL9UkvzxR9
transaction
dbb90e31ee41b642876f6893b21ff92749b15caeb4a938b9eecf26276e031749
confirmations
490573
spent
true